Product introduction:

 

Off grid inverter is a device that converts direct current (DC) electricity from batteries or solar panels into alternating current (AC) electricity to power appliances in an off-grid system. it is suitable for low power applications. This type of off grid solar inverter include features like battery low voltage protection, battery over voltage protection and overload power protection. the split phase off grid solar inverter is a versatile component in solar power systems that provides essential AC power for off-grid living while supporting various household appliances through its dual voltage outputs.
